On Location USC video was stand-up comedian George Carlin’s first ever HBO special. Recorded on March 5, 1977 at the University of Southern California, On Location USC video was released on DVD in 2001. During 85 minutes you can watch George Carlin’s On Location USC video and catch the stand-up comedian’s very first jokes.
Performing at the Celebrity Star Theater in Phoenix on July 23, 1978 stand-up comedian George Carlin mesmerizes his audience in the second of his HBO specials. George Carlin’s Again video was released on DVD in 2001. The stand-up comedy show was originally planned as part of a concert/sketch movie, The Illustrated George Carlin, that never came out.
George Carlin: At Carnegie Hall video, another HBO special, was recorded in 1982 In New York City. The stand-up comedy video DVD was released in 2001 and it gives us to watch 60 minutes of the amazing performance of the genius who was George Carlin.
Carlin on Campus video of stand-up comedian George Carlin was recorded in 1984 being a college performance. The 60-minutes video was released on DVD in 2001 and contains routines like Cars and Driving, A Place for Our Stuff, Baseball vs. Football.
Playin’ with Your Head video was recorded in 1986 at Beverly Theater, Beverly Hills, California and it is the 5th stand-up comedy HBO special of George Carlin. The observational humor had been George Carlin's specialty for over 20 years when Playing with Your Head was released on DVD in 2003.
What Am I Doing in New Jersey? video is stand-up comedian’s George Carlin 6th HBO stand-up comedy special. The video was aired as a live broadcast from the park Theater in Union City, New Jersey in 1988. It presents one of the earlier George Carlin performances in stand-up comedy.
Stand-up comedian George Carlin amuses us once again with his 7th live stand-up comedy concert for HBO called Doin’ It Again. Doin’ It Again video was taped at The State Theatre in New Brunwick, New Jersey in 1990 and released on DVD in 2005.
George Carlin’s Jammin’ in New York video was taped at the Paramount Theater in Madison Square Garden in 1992. It is his 8th HBO special and the first live stand-up comedy performance. Jammin’ in New York video is the winner of the 1992 Cable ACE Award, being a perfect blend of biting social commentary and more gently-observed observational pieces. Stand-up comedian George Carlin declared that Jammin’ in New York video concert is his favorite just because of it and also because it was the first stand-up comedy he had done in his hometown, New York.
Stand-up comedy Back in Town video aired as a live broadcast from New York City's Beacon Theater in 1996. It features stand-up comedian George Carlin performing 60 minutes of his trademark comedy, released on DVD in 2003.
George Carlin’s You Are All Diseased video was recorded in 1999 in Beacon Theatre, New York and released on DVD in 2003. The You Are All Diseased presents stand-up comedian George Carlin at his best. Stand-up comedian George Carlin performs a hilarious set of never-before released material in Complaints and Grievances. Stand-up comedy video Complaints and Grievances is George Carlin’s 12th HBO special. The show was recorded live at the Beacon Theater in New York City on November 17, 2001, short after the 9/11 incidents. It was released on DVD on September 28, 2004.
Life is Worth loosing is stand-up comedian’s George Carlin 13th HBO stand-up comedy video, performed at the Beacon Theatre, New York. The 75- minute stand-up comedy video Life is Worth Loosing was filmed in 2005 and released on DVD in 2007.
Stand-up comedy video It’s Bad For Ya is the 14th and last HBO special of stand-up comedian George Carlin. Filmed in March 2008, only three month before his death, It’s Bad For Ya video was nominated at the Emmy award. The 69-minutes video was released on DVD in November 2008.
